Safe diapering is crucial for infant health. Research indicates that improper diapering can lead to skin irritations and infections. According to the Journal of Pediatric Health, 20% of babies experience diaper rash at least once. Choosing quality diapers is one key to prevention.
Selecting Custom Healthy Baby Diapers made from breathable materials can significantly reduce these risks. Parents should pay attention to the diaper's fit and absorbency. Loose diapers can cause friction and skin irritation. Tight-fitting diapers may lead to restricted airflow, worsening diaper rash.
Tip: Regularly check and change diapers to keep your baby dry. Change them every two to three hours or sooner if they are soiled. Always cleanse the diaper area gently during changes. Ensure the skin is dry before putting on a new diaper. Such practices promote healthier skin and overall well-being in infants.

The baby diaper industry has seen a shift towards eco-friendly production methods. Recent data shows that over 60% of parents now prefer biodegradable options. This trend is driven by rising environmental concerns. Many manufacturers are re-evaluating their materials and processes to meet consumer demands.
Biodegradable diapers often use plant-based materials. These options can decompose in natural conditions. However, the production cost tends to be higher than traditional products. A key challenge is to maintain performance while being eco-friendly. Some diapers leak or lack the softness that parents desire.
Efforts are being made to innovate in this area. For instance, research indicates that sustainable materials can be effectively blended with conventional ones. This approach aims to balance ecology and practicality. Nonetheless, many brands struggle to educate consumers on these benefits.
